BLACKPINK fans wasted no time snapping up the superstars’ long-awaited new album DEADLINE, helping it sell a record-breaking amount for the group — and the K-pop industry at large — on its first day available.
According to South Korea’s real-time sales Hanteo Chart, DEADLINE sold 1,461,785 physical copies worldwide upon its release on Friday, February 27, 2026. According to reports, the tally earns BLACKPINK the distinction of being the female K-pop act with the largest first-day album sales ever. As BLACKPINK, members Jisoo, Jennie, Rosé, and Lisa are also the only female K-pop artists to have multiple releases sell over one million copies in a single day.
DEADLINE surpasses the previous leader among female K-pop releases in aespa’s 2023 mini album My World, which moved 1.37 million units on its first day of release. BLACKPINK’s previous best 24 hours came when their 2022 album Born Pink moved 1.01 copies, which had only been surpassed by the first-day sales of NewJeans’ Get Up EP (which moved 1.19 million copies on its first day) and LE SSERAFIM’s UNFORGIVEN full-length (1.02 million copies).
Overall, DEADLINE earned the second-largest first-day sales total among K-pop albums in 2026 so far, only topped by ENHYPEN’s mega-seller THE SIN : VANISH that moved over 1.65 million copies on Day 1.
When it comes to global competition, DEADLINE is vying against Bruno Mars’ first solo record in a decade with The Romantic. But no doubt there’s a friendly rivalry happening after Bruno and BP member Rosé earned one of last year’s biggest and most acclaimed singles with “APT.”
DEADLINE is centered around the new single “GO,” which has writing credits from all four BLACKPINK members as well as Coldplay frontman Chris Martin. The track was produced by the group’s longtime collaborator TEDDY and pop hitmaker Cirkut, both of whom picked up wins at the recent 2026 Grammy Awards, with the former earning the Best Song Written for Visual Media for his work on KPop Demon Hunters’ “Golden” and the latter snagging Producer of the Year, Non-Classical.
The five-track EP also includes the 2025 summer single “GO” (which had Diplo assist on the production and songwriting) and three new songs: “Champion,” “Me and my” and “Fxxxboy.”
BLACKPINK Shakes Up 2026’s K-Pop Sales Chart So Far
With just one day of sales, BLACKPINK quickly shook up this year’s K-pop album sales chart.
According to Hanteo’s month-end charts, ENHYPEN’s THE SIN : VANISH closed January with over 2.10 million copies sold worldwide as the month’s top-selling LP, followed by ALPHA DRIVE ONE’s historic debut EUPHORIA, moving nearly 1.46 million copies.
Meanwhile, February saw the release of ATEEZ’s GOLDEN HOUR : Part.4 album, which. moved 1.54 million units in its first week, and is another big competitor among the K-pop mega-sellers.
But with DEADLINE’s sales expected to keep ballooning throughout the coming weeks, BLACKPINK will easily land among 2026’s top-selling K-pop records so far and could maintain a high position throughout the year despite major releases scheduled throughout the coming months.
